Man found dead in Clayton home after police officer was shot wanted on charges in Middletown

New court and police records show that the man who died Thursday after allegedly shooting a Clayton police officer was wanted in Middletown for felony and misdemeanor charges.

2 Dayton-area men charged in drug conspiracy involving more than 5 kilograms of methamphetamine, 1 kilogram of fentanyl

A federal grand jury has indicted two Dayton-area men with crimes related to running a drug trafficking operation out of an area home and business property.

What's behind a surge of deaths at one Ohio jail?

Montgomery county jail’s population is only 600 people – and all seven deaths happened within days of entering the facility, during pre-trial detention
